“Uninstall Social Media Right Now”: Abhishek Sharma Reveals Blunt Advice from Gambhir and Suryakumar
Indian opening batter Abhishek Sharma has shed light on the rigorous mental conditioning required at the highest level of international cricket, revealing direct intervention from head coach Gautam Gambhir, T20I captain Suryakumar Yadav, and all-rounder Hardik Pandya during a lean patch in his batting form.
Managing the Weight of Expectations
Speaking at the India Today Conclave, Sharma recounted the intense public scrutiny that accompanies a spot in the Indian national team. After registering a string of low scores early in his international career, the 24-year-old admitted to struggling with the external noise and online criticism.
The turning point arrived when the team’s senior leadership stepped in with immediate, non-negotiable instructions to protect his mental framework.
“Slowly you get used to it. But it does feel bad when there is criticism. That is going to happen in India because people have a lot of expectations from you,” Sharma stated. “Surya, GG sir, and Hardik Pandya came to me and said, ‘Phone pakad, social media hata abhi ke abhi’ [take your phone and uninstall social media right now]. That was the first thing I did.”
